      "message": "Add mark compact collector.\n\nThe mark compact collector is a 4 phase collection, doing a normal\nfull mark_sweep, calculating forwarding addresses of objects in the\nfrom space, updating references of objects in the from space, and\nmoving the objects in the from space.\n\nSupport is diabled by default since it needs to have non movable\nclasses and field arrays. Performance numbers is around 50% as fast.\n\nThe main advantage that this has over semispace is that the worst\ncase memory usage is 50% since we only need one space isntead of two.\n\nTODO: Make field arrays and classes movable. This causes complication\nsince Object::VisitReferences relies on these, so if we update the\nfields of an object but another future object uses this object to\nfigure out what fields are reference fields it doesn\u0027t work.\n\nBug: 14059466\n\nChange-Id: I661ed3b71ad4dde124ef80312c95696b4a5665a1\n"

      "message": "Add concurrent reference processing.\n\nConcurrent reference processing currently works by going into native\ncode from java.lang.ref.Reference.get(). From there, we have a fast\npath if the references aren\u0027t being processed which returns the\nreferent without needing to access any locks. In the slow path we\nblock until reference processing is complete. It may be possible to\nimprove the slow path if the referent is blackened.\n\nTODO: Investigate doing the fast path in java code by using racy reads\nof a static volatile boolean. This will work as long as there are no\nsuspend points inbetween the boolean read and referent read.\n\nBug: 14381653\n\nChange-Id: I1546b55be4691fe4ff4aa6d857b234cce7187d87\n"
